## Artifact Signing — SDK Parity Notes (Weekly Sync)

Kestrel SDK for Android reached parity with the Swift client this sprint: offline queueing, batched telemetry, and retry semantics now match. Both SDKs ship as signed artifacts from the same pipeline. Remaining gap: background sync throttling, targeted next sprint. Verify both release bundles before tagging. Both artifacts validate against the shared signing key below.

signing key of kawig-fafog = bky19_6Fypv1qws7J8qJtaYjX

## Who to ping about SproutCycle

If you're cutting a release and the SproutCycle watering scheduler acts up — jobs stuck in "pending drizzle," calendar sync failing, that kind of thing — don't guess. The Greenhouse Tools crew owns the scheduler end to end, including the valve-timing service. For release sign-off questions, Priya on that team is usually quickest, but the shared inbox gets triaged daily. Send release-blocking issues straight there.

billing contact of fajog-fafop = fraox.istdor@nelvrosys.corp

// Watchdog client for the Ordena kiosk fleet.
// Pings the Pulsegate heartbeat service every 30s; three missed
// pings trigger a soft reboot of the kiosk shell.
// Do NOT lower the interval — Pulsegate rate-limits at 20s and the
// kiosk will flap. Logs land in /var/log/ordena/watchdog.log.
// Support: if a kiosk reboots in a loop, check clock skew first.
// The client authenticates with the key defined below.

API key for hadup-kahof: vxb2-7s

Quick heads-up on Pinwheel UI versioning: we cut a minor release every sprint, and anything touching component props needs a changeset file in the PR. No changeset, no merge — the bot will nag you. Majors are rare and go through the design council first. The full policy, with examples of what counts as breaking, lives on the internal page below.

wiki page, bahip-yahip: https://grafana.qirvanlabs.corp/browse/display/projects/cc3a1b9dbfc9

## N+1 Fix: Resolver Batching

The Quillstack GraphQL API used to fire one query per order line, which is why ticket volume spiked every quarter-end. We now batch loads through Corralloader. If customers report slow order pages, first confirm batching is enabled in their environment file by checking that it contains this line:

sealed setting: LEDGER_TOKEN20=6148d35bbb480b0ab79e